ARCHITECTS Splits With Guitarist JOSH MIDDLETON

Architects and guitarist Josh Middleton (Sylosis) have parted ways. Middleton played in Architects as a live member in 2016 after the death of Tom Searle, and joined the band in 2017 as a full-time member. Architects has not yet announced a new guitarist. DANZIG Announces Self-Titled Anniversary Tour With BEHEMOTH, TWIN TEMPLE & MIDNIGHT

Looks like Danzig is breaking his “no tours anymore” rule for a pretty special reason. Danzig has announced a US tour celebrating his 1988 self-titled debut album with Behemoth, Twin Temple, and Midnight as support. MARDUK Blames “Covert Drinking” For Bassist Throwing A Nazi Salute During Recent Show

Marduk recently parted ways with bassist Joel Lindholm after Lindholm blatantly threw a Nazi salute during a set at Incineration Fest. GHOST Debuted “Jesus He Knows Me” & “Respite On The Spitalfields” Live

Ghost played their first show of 2023 at the Zénith de Rouen in Le Grand-Quevilly, France on May 22 where they debuted two songs they’ve never played before. VOIVOD Reveals First Re-Recorded Song From Morgöth Tales

Voivod will soon release its latest album, Morgöth Tales, on July 21. The 10-song release features one new song—the title track—and nine re-recordings of songs from various eras of their career.
